On October 6, Maxim Kuznetsov, Vice President of the RAUIE, took part in an online seminar:
"Economic recovery after coronavirus: E-commerce opportunities for Russian companies", organized by the Hong Kong Trade Development Council (HKTDC)
“They used to say that Greece has everything, now everything is in Hong Kong. It is truly a city of the future with a cutting edge economy. And now, according to economic indicators, we see the recovery of both Hong Kong and China, which opens up new opportunities for Russian business. In our experience, the key problems for importers are verification of Chinese partners, lack of funding and legal problems. The RAUIE, as a Russian business association, carefully studies these problems and offers its members relevant solutions that help to make imports easier and more profitable. Our representative offices egularly check counterparties from China both in databases and on a visit to the factory, carry out control and inspection of shipments, we help to attract financing for imports from China both in Russian banks and through deferred payment through Sinosure insurance coverage. We also regularly solve legal problems of our clients and help to avoid problems by concluding optimal contracts that protect the interests of our importers. In case of conflicts, we help resolve them in courts and collect receivables, ”said
Maxim Kuznetsov.

Leonid Orlov, head of the Moscow office of HKTDC, spoke in detail about Hong Kong exhibitions. “Hong Kong Trade Shows are an excellent platform for both import and export. Nowadays, many exhibition events take place online, but this does not affect their effectiveness. The best example is Summer Sourcing Week, which brings together over 1,300 exhibitors from 14 countries with over 13,000 attendees and many opportunities for effective meetings and negotiations. Hong Kong is also open to Russian exports. The best platform HKTVMall, which exists both online and offline. To place products there, Russian companies should register a Hong Kong company.
